def ant_glob(self, *k, **kw): """ Finds files across folders and returns Node objects: * ``**/*`` find all files recursively * ``**/*.class`` find all files ending by .class * ``..`` find files having two dot characters For example:: def configure(cfg): # find all .cpp files cfg.path.ant_glob('**/*.cpp') # find particular files from the root filesystem (can be slow) cfg.root.ant_glob('etc/*.txt') # simple exclusion rule example cfg.path.ant_glob('*.c*', excl=['*.c'], src=True, dir=False) For more information about the patterns, consult http://ant.apache.org/manual/dirtasks.html Please remember that the '..' sequence does not represent the parent directory:: def configure(cfg): cfg.path.ant_glob('../*.h') # incorrect cfg.path.parent.ant_glob('*.h') # correct The Node structure is itself a filesystem cache, so certain precautions must be taken while matching files in the build or installation phases. Nodes objects that do have a corresponding file or folder are garbage-collected by default. This garbage collection is usually required to prevent returning files that do not exist anymore. Yet, this may also remove Node objects of files that are yet-to-be built. This typically happens when trying to match files in the build directory, but there are also cases when files are created in the source directory. Run ``waf -v`` to display any warnings, and try consider passing ``remove=False`` when matching files in the build directory. Since ant_glob can traverse both source and build folders, it is a best practice to call this method only from the most specific build node:: def build(bld): # traverses the build directory, may need ``remove=False``: bld.path.ant_glob('project/dir/**/*.h') # better, no accidental build directory traversal: bld.path.find_node('project/dir').ant_glob('**/*.h') # best In addition, files and folders are listed immediately. When matching files in the build folders, consider passing ``generator=True`` so that the generator object returned can defer computation to a later stage. For example:: def build(bld): bld(rule='tar xvf ${SRC}', source='arch.tar') bld.add_group() gen = bld.bldnode.ant_glob("*.h", generator=True, remove=True) # files will be listed only after the arch.tar is unpacked bld(rule='ls ${SRC}', source=gen, name='XYZ') :param incl: ant patterns or list of patterns to include :type incl: string or list of strings :param excl: ant patterns or list of patterns to exclude :type excl: string or list of strings :param dir: return folders too (False by default) :type dir: bool :param src: return files (True by default) :type src: bool :param maxdepth: maximum depth of recursion :type maxdepth: int :param ignorecase: ignore case while matching (False by default) :type ignorecase: bool :param generator: Whether to evaluate the Nodes lazily :type generator: bool :param remove: remove files/folders that do not exist (True by default) :type remove: bool :param quiet: disable build directory traversal warnings (verbose mode) :type quiet: bool :returns: The corresponding Node objects as a list or as a generator object (generator=True) :rtype: by default, list of :py:class:`waflib.Node.Node` instances """ src = kw.get('src', True) dir = kw.get('dir') excl = kw.get('excl', exclude_regs) incl = k and k[0] or kw.get('incl', '**') remove = kw.get('remove', True) maxdepth = kw.get('maxdepth', 25) ignorecase = kw.get('ignorecase', False) quiet = kw.get('quiet', False) pats = (ant_matcher(incl, ignorecase), ant_matcher(excl, ignorecase)) if kw.get('generator'): return Utils.lazy_generator( self.ant_iter, (ant_sub_matcher, maxdepth, pats, dir, src, remove, quiet)) it = self.ant_iter(ant_sub_matcher, maxdepth, pats, dir, src, remove, quiet) if kw.get('flat'): # returns relative paths as a space-delimited string # prefer Node objects whenever possible return ' '.join(x.path_from(self) for x in it) return list(it)
